In the United Kingdom, the deductibility of air travel expenses for work purposes depends on whether the workplace is considered temporary or permanent. Generally, travel to a permanent workplace is not considered a deductible expense. However, travel to a temporary workplace may be deductible, provided specific conditions are met. These conditions often relate to the duration and nature of the work assignment.

Automating flight paths for the Parrot AR.Drone 2.0 involves utilizing software development kits (SDKs) and programming languages like Python or Node.js. This enables users to create scripts that control the drone’s takeoff, landing, altitude, speed, and trajectory. For instance, a script could be written to instruct the drone to fly in a square pattern, capturing aerial photographs at each corner.

The ability to pre-program flights offers significant advantages. It allows for precise and repeatable flight maneuvers, crucial for applications such as aerial photography, videography, surveillance, and data collection. Automating complex flight patterns removes the need for manual control during critical operations, minimizing human error and enhancing safety. Angels Flight, a funicular railway in Los Angeles, possesses unique architectural characteristics. The two cars, Sinai and Olivet, are vibrant orange and feature open-air design with wooden bench seating. The railway runs on a steep incline between Hill and Olive Streets, its tracks supported by a simple steel trestle structure. The station platforms at the top and bottom of the hill are modest and functional, designed to facilitate passenger boarding and disembarking.
